Actuary Salary in China

Actuaries use statistics to measure and price financial risk, especially in insurance. The China median is $116,815 per year. Pick a city below for a local breakdown.

Frequently asked questions

How much does a actuary make in China?
The national median actuary salary in China is about ¥792,000 per year (¥66,000 per month). Across 12 cities, pay ranges from about ¥414,000 to ¥792,000.
Which China city pays actuarys the most?
Tianjin, CN pays the most at about ¥792,000 per year.
Which China city pays actuarys the least?
Among cities we cover, Chengdu, CN is on the lower end at about ¥414,000 per year for a actuary.
What is the typical salary range for a actuary in China?
Across China cities we cover, actuary pay commonly spans from about ¥230,000 at the entry end in lower-paying markets up to about ¥1,123,100 for senior pay in higher-paying cities. Open a city page for the full local percentile band.
